Centene Corp
HEALTHCARE · HEALTHCARE PLANS · USA
Centene Corporation is a large publicly traded company and a multi-line managed care enterprise that serves as a major intermediary for both government-sponsored and privately insured health care programs. It is a healthcare insurer that focuses on managed care for uninsured, underinsured, and low-income individuals.
Humana Inc
HEALTHCARE · HEALTHCARE PLANS · USA
Humana Inc. is a for-profit American health insurance company based in Louisville, Kentucky.
